rboat Posted December 10, 2008 Posted December 10, 2008 I think it is a good color, but not better than others. Even KVD himself said in his seminar color is last, after location, presentation, structure & cover, baitfish or prey items, weather conditions, seasonal patterns, and water clarity. Color is then chosen to match the exact conditions you have and may change with those conditions. Light or dark and flash or no flash is more important than an exact color of lure. Quote

Bass Dude Posted December 11, 2008 Posted December 11, 2008 This Sexy Shad business is crazy!!!!! Lucky Craft has had that color out long before Strike King put it out, it used to be called Chartreuse Shad. Don't get me wrong, it's a good color, but no better or worse than any other. It should be added to your arsenal and used just as your other lures---when the conditions dictate. IMHO Quote
